G.729 Annex B:语音编码技术的深度解析
G.729 Annex B:语音编码技术的深度解析
在现代通信技术中,G.729 Annex B 作为一种高效的语音编码标准,扮演着至关重要的角色。本文将为大家详细介绍G.729 Annex B,包括其技术原理、应用场景以及相关信息。
G.729 Annex B 简介
G.729 是一种由国际电信联盟(ITU-T)制定的语音编码标准,旨在提供高质量的语音压缩。Annex B 是该标准的一个扩展,主要用于提高语音编码的鲁棒性和适应性。G.729 Annex B 通过引入噪声抑制和回声消除等技术,进一步优化了语音通信的质量。
技术原理
G.729 Annex B 的核心技术包括:
-
噪声抑制:通过分析语音信号中的噪声成分,采用自适应滤波器进行抑制,确保在嘈杂环境中也能提供清晰的语音。
-
回声消除:在双向通信中,回声是常见的问题。Annex B 通过自适应回声消除算法,减少回声对通话质量的影响。
-
语音活动检测(VAD):通过检测语音活动,减少静默段的传输,从而节省带宽。
-
舒适噪声生成(CNG):在静默段插入舒适噪声,使通话双方感觉不到通话中断。
应用场景
G.729 Annex B 在以下几个领域有着广泛的应用:
-
VoIP(语音IP电话):由于其高效的压缩算法和良好的语音质量,G.729 Annex B 被广泛应用于VoIP服务中,如Skype、Zoom等。
-
移动通信:在移动网络中,G.729 Annex B 可以有效减少数据传输量,提高通话质量,特别是在3G、4G网络中。
-
视频会议系统:视频会议对语音质量的要求较高,G.729 Annex B 能够提供清晰的语音传输,提升会议体验。
-
智能家居:随着智能家居设备的普及,语音控制成为重要功能,G.729 Annex B 可以确保语音指令的准确识别。
-
远程教育和医疗:在远程教育和医疗中,清晰的语音通信至关重要,G.729 Annex B 能够提供高质量的语音传输,确保信息的准确传递。
相关信息
-
标准发布:G.729 Annex B 于1996年首次发布,之后经过多次更新以适应新的技术需求。
-
编码速率:标准编码速率为8 kbps,但Annex B 通过优化算法,可以在更低的带宽下提供更好的语音质量。
-
兼容性:G.729 Annex B 与其他G.729系列标准兼容,确保了设备之间的互操作性。
-
许可证:使用G.729 Annex B 需要获得相应的许可证,确保技术的合法使用。
总结
G.729 Annex B 作为一种先进的语音编码技术,不仅提高了语音通信的质量,还在多种应用场景中展现了其强大的适应性和高效性。无论是日常通话、视频会议还是智能设备控制,G.729 Annex B 都为用户提供了更好的体验。随着技术的不断进步,G.729 Annex B 将继续在语音通信领域发挥重要作用,推动通信技术的进一步发展。
希望通过本文的介绍,大家对G.729 Annex B 有了更深入的了解,并能在实际应用中更好地利用这一技术。